Be a star, breastfeed!

The Be a Star campaign is based in Solihull and is dedicated to increasing the number of young mums who choose to breastfeed. The new UK-WHO Growth Charts

The new UK-WHO Growth Charts for children from birth to 4 years of age are now available. The charts have been developed as a project undertaken within the Science and Research Department led by Professor Charlotte Wright from the University of Glasgow and funded by the Department of Health. http://www.rcpch.ac.uk/Research/UK-WHO-Growth-Charts

Interesting fact!

If all British babies were breastfed for three months, the NHS would save £50 million a year on the treatment of one childhood disease – gastroenteritis Just think how much we have all saved the NHS eh?
